Briefing — Leadership Review, Haldrin Systems

For branch managers. Legacy customers on the Pellon platform move to new rates next quarter. Increase: 8% average, capped at 12% per account. Notices go out four weeks ahead. Branches handle escalations locally; no ad-hoc waivers. Retention scripts follow from Commercial. Questions to your regional lead before Friday. The confidential note on our business plans appears directly below.

management briefing: Sorielix Systems is in early talks to buy Druethix Logistics for about $34.1 million. The Gorwyn launch date is May 13, and nothing goes to the press before then.

# Transcode farm environment — Lornbeck Media, Vexel cluster
# Support team: this file configures the worker pool for the Pellsley transcoding farm.
# Workers pull jobs from the mezzanine queue, transcode to the standard ladder,
# and push renditions to the cold store. If jobs sit in "claimed" for more than
# ten minutes, restart the worker, not the queue. Concurrency defaults to 4 per node;
# raise it only on the GPU hosts. The queue broker requires an access token,
# so the line below must be present before workers start.

vault entry, hahaf-tahop: VAULT_KEY3=84f

### Stale-branch cleanup bot (Brambletrim)

Brambletrim scans the Lanternfall repo nightly and flags branches with no commits in 90 days. Flagged branches get a seven-day grace label before archival. Never force-run during a release freeze. Verify the dry-run report before enabling deletion mode. Confirm the bot is pinned to the approved build, noted below.

trace token, tagaf-tageg: htk6_a37924

Team, ahead of this week's sync: we are rotating the credential that the Farewell rules engine uses to evaluate shipping-fee tables against the internal Tollgate pricing service. The old key stops working Thursday at noon. All rule evaluations, including the flat-rate overrides for the Brindlemoor region, depend on this credential, so please update your local configs before then and restart any long-running workers. For convenience, the replacement key for staging is included below.

app token of fajop-fahif = qvz4-AnML